Closing National Workshop for UN Development Account Project in Malaysia

Monday, 27 November 2017 - 9:00am to 1:30pm

The Closing National Workshop for the United Nations Development Account Project in Malaysia is organized by the United Nations Statistics Division (UNSD) in collaboration with Statistics Malaysia. The project aims to enhance the capacity of National Statistical Offices of the project countries (Malaysia and Indonesia) in the implementation of the System of Environmental-Economic Accounting (SEEA). In view of the objectives of the project, the closing workshop will provide an opportunity for Malaysia to share their experiences on drafting of national plans for the implementation of the SEEA and the compilation of pilot accounts with relevant national stakeholders. The workshop will also provide an opportunity for Malaysia to present their national plans for further implementation of the SEEA.

The workshop will be held in Putrajaya, Malaysia, at the Pullman Putrajaya Lakeside, on 27 November, 2017 and is by invitation only.
